The European Commission has strengthened cybersecurity for internet-connected radio products in the EU by adopting a Delegated Act under the Radio Equipment Directive (RED), entering into force on 1 August 2025.
The new essential compliance requirements are:
• 3(3)(d): Ensure network protection: radio equipment must not harm the network or its functioning nor misuse network resources.
• 3(3)(e): Radio equipment must incorporate safeguards to ensure that the personal data and privacy of the user and the subscriber are protected.
• 3(3)(f): Radio equipment must support certain features to ensure protection from fraud.
These are addressed in the new EN 18031-1, -2, and -3 standards. The applicability clause ensures only realistic requirements apply. Our experts can help identify the relevant clauses.
